What Features Should Women Look for in Sports Shoes for Treadmill Running?

When selecting the best sports shoes for women running on a treadmill, several key features should be considered to ensure comfort, support, and performance.

  • Comfortable Fit: A snug yet comfortable fit is essential to prevent blisters and discomfort during runs. Look for shoes that provide ample room in the toe box while securely holding the heel to minimize movement.
  • Cushioning: Adequate cushioning is crucial for absorbing impact, especially during repetitive treadmill running. Shoes with specialized cushioning technology can enhance comfort and reduce the risk of injury by providing shock absorption.
  • Arch Support: Different runners have varying arch types; thus, selecting shoes with appropriate arch support helps to maintain proper alignment and reduces fatigue. Women with flat arches may benefit from stability shoes, while those with high arches might prefer neutral cushioning shoes.
  • Breathability: Opt for shoes made from breathable materials to help keep feet cool and dry during workouts. Features like mesh uppers allow for airflow, reducing moisture buildup and preventing overheating.
  • Traction: Although treadmill surfaces are generally flat, good traction is still important to prevent slipping during quick movements or changes in intensity. Look for rubber outsoles with a tread pattern designed for grip and durability.
  • Weight: Lightweight shoes can enhance speed and performance, making them ideal for treadmill running. However, it’s important to balance weight with necessary support and cushioning to ensure overall comfort.
  • Durability: Consider shoes that are built to withstand frequent use on a treadmill. High-quality materials and construction will ensure longevity, making it a worthwhile investment for regular runners.
  • Style: While performance is key, many women also appreciate stylish designs in their sports shoes. Choosing a shoe that reflects personal style can boost motivation and confidence during workouts.

Which Cushioning Technologies Are Best for Women’s Treadmill Running Shoes?

The best cushioning technologies for women’s treadmill running shoes focus on comfort, support, and shock absorption.

  • Boost Technology: This technology is renowned for its superior energy return and responsiveness. Made from thermoplastic polyurethane (TPU), Boost cushioning compresses and expands to absorb impact effectively, providing a plush yet bouncy feel during runs.
  • Flyknit Foam: Flyknit Foam combines lightweight materials with a sock-like fit, offering a snug yet flexible experience. The foam adapts to the foot’s shape and movement, enhancing comfort and reducing the risk of blisters during longer treadmill sessions.
  • React Foam: Developed by Nike, React Foam is designed for durability and a soft, springy feel. It provides a balanced cushioning experience that caters to a wide range of running styles, ensuring that women’s feet are well-supported without sacrificing responsiveness.
  • Gel Technology: Found in ASICS shoes, Gel Technology uses silicone-based gel to absorb shock at critical points, such as the heel and forefoot. This technology is particularly beneficial for runners who require additional cushioning without compromising stability, making it ideal for treadmill workouts.
  • HOVR Technology: HOVR, used by Under Armour, offers a ‘zero gravity’ feel that minimizes impact while providing energy return. This cushioning system is engineered to help runners maintain their natural stride and foot movement, enhancing overall performance and comfort during treadmill runs.

How Does Arch Support Affect Women’s Running Performance on a Treadmill?

  • Type of Arch Support: Different women have varying arch types – low, neutral, or high – which influence their running mechanics.
  • Injury Prevention: Proper arch support can help mitigate common running injuries associated with inadequate footwear.
  • Comfort and Endurance: Shoes with adequate arch support can improve comfort levels, allowing for longer and more enjoyable treadmill sessions.
  • Stability and Balance: Arch support contributes to better stability, reducing the risk of falls and enhancing performance consistency.

The type of arch support needed depends on the individual’s foot structure. Women with flat feet may benefit from shoes with more cushioning and stability features, while those with high arches may require greater shock absorption and flexibility. Choosing the right arch support can help optimize running efficiency.

Injury prevention is significantly enhanced with appropriate arch support, as it helps align the foot and ankle in a neutral position. This alignment reduces stress on the joints and ligaments, potentially lowering the risk of common running-related injuries like plantar fasciitis or shin splints. Women who prioritize arch support in their footwear are more likely to run injury-free.

Comfort and endurance are directly linked to how well the shoes accommodate the arch. When the feet feel supported and cushioned, runners can maintain their pace without discomfort, which is especially important during longer treadmill workouts. A comfortable shoe can also motivate women to run more frequently and for extended periods.

Finally, stability and balance are improved with proper arch support, which is critical for maintaining form during running. This is particularly beneficial on a treadmill, where the environment is controlled but can still pose risks if the runner’s foot positioning is off. Enhanced stability allows for greater confidence in stride length and pace management.

How Important Is Proper Sizing and Fit for Women’s Treadmill Running Shoes?

Proper sizing and fit are crucial for maximizing comfort and performance in women’s treadmill running shoes.

  • Comfort: A well-fitted shoe ensures that the foot is snug but not overly tight, preventing blisters and discomfort during runs.
  • Support: The correct size and fit provide necessary arch and heel support, which helps in maintaining proper running posture and reduces the risk of injuries.
  • Performance: Shoes that fit properly enhance the runner’s efficiency by allowing for better movement, thus improving speed and endurance on the treadmill.
  • Durability: Shoes that are too large or too small can wear out more quickly due to uneven pressure points, leading to premature breakdown of materials.
  • Foot Health: A proper fit accommodates the natural shape and movement of the foot, reducing the likelihood of common issues like plantar fasciitis and bunions.
